Audiovisual Equipment Installers and Repairers salary by percentile in New Mexico
BLS-reported salary distribution — from entry-level (10th percentile) to top earners (90th percentile).
Audiovisual Equipment Installers and Repairers in New Mexico earn a median salary of $45,580 per year ($3,798/month).
This is 13.4% below the national average of $52,660.
New Mexico ranks #37 out of 45 states for Audiovisual Equipment Installers and Repairers pay.
Approximately 110 people work in this occupation across New Mexico.
Salaries remained stable by 0.0% compared to 2024.
About This Job: Audiovisual Equipment Installers and Repairers
Install, repair, or adjust audio or television receivers, stereo systems, camcorders, video systems, or other electronic entertainment equipment in homes or other venues. May perform routine maintenance.

Salary Range: Audiovisual Equipment Installers and Repairers in New Mexico
Salaries for Audiovisual Equipment Installers and Repairers in New Mexico range from $40,140 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$61,890 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$44,430 and $55,620.

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
